Prepared Fresh for Optimal Flavor and Texture

At many grocery stores, you can find pre-packaged zucchini spirals in the produce section. However, if you have the time, it's always best to prepare them fresh for optimal flavor and texture. To make your own zucchini spirals, all you need is a spiralizer, which you can purchase online or at your local kitchen supply store. Simply cut off the ends of the zucchini and insert it into the spiralizer, then turn the handle to create spirals. By preparing your zucchini spirals fresh, you can ensure that they have the best flavor and texture possible.

Zucchini Spirals: 5 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the nutritional value of zucchini spirals?

One serving size of zucchini spirals (85g) contains only 10 calories, making it an excellent low-calorie option for those looking to control their calorie intake. Zucchini spirals are also high in vitamin C and fiber, which help to strengthen the immune system and promote digestive health.

2. How can I prepare zucchini spirals?

There are many ways to prepare zucchini spirals. You can sauté them with olive oil and garlic, or stir-fry them with other vegetables like bell peppers and onions. They can also be used as a substitute for traditional pasta in recipes like spaghetti and meatballs.

3. Are zucchini spirals gluten-free?

Yes, zucchini spirals are naturally gluten-free and are a great alternative to traditional wheat-based pasta for people who have celiac disease or gluten intolerance. They are also rich in nutrients and low in calories, which makes them a healthy option for many people.

4. Can I freeze zucchini spirals?

Yes, you can freeze zucchini spirals. However, they will become soft and mushy when thawed, so they are best used in soups or sauces rather than as a pasta substitute. To freeze zucchini spirals, simply wash and dry them, then place them in an airtight container or freezer bag and store them in the freezer for up to six months.

5. Where can I buy zucchini spirals?

Zucchini spirals can be found in most grocery stores, typically in the produce section or in the freezer aisle. You can also make your own zucchini spirals using a spiralizer, which can be purchased at most kitchenware stores or online retailers.

Nutritional Values of 1 serving (85 g) Zucchini Spirals

UnitValue
Calories (kcal)10 kcal
Fat (g)0 g
Carbs (g)2 g
Protein (g)1 g

Calorie breakdown: 0% fat, 67% carbs, 33% protein
